Unusual critical currents in quasi-one-dimensional superconducting aluminum two-width structures in a magnetic field
Experimental switching currents in aluminum two-width quasi-1D structures are nonlocal and persist in high magnetic fields, radically differing from Ginzburg-Landau theory predictions and challenging known descriptions.
